US LNG export project timelines face uncertainty in market amid regulatory questions
By: Harry Weber & Maya Weber
Houston — The Federal Energy Regulatory Commission's inaction on Venture Global LNG's permit application for its Calcasieu Pass export terminal in Louisiana is raising concerns in the market about a broader impact on approval schedules set for other projects.
